The celebrity in celebrity led groups is there to add some pizzazz and little more. Remember when Derek Jeter bought the Miami Marlins, turns out he owned 4% and was out the door as soon as his contract ran out.

Just saying but how could Snoop if he bought a Canadian team be able to watch them play?

Canada is extremely strict on allowing anyone with a criminal record to enter its borders, even people with a decades old DUI or minor charge such as shoplifting. I know Snoop has been convicted of felonies but don’t know if he has been forgiven of them or his record sealed or expunged (since it was California). But the Canadian government knows of it so it’s not that he can hide. But I am sure he has probably done shows in Canada so maybe it does not matter.
